Answer:
The intrinsic value per year would be $52.5
Step-by-step explanation:
We use the gordon model for stock valuation:
![(divends)/(return-growth) = Intrinsic \: Value](https://img.qammunity.org/2020/formulas/business/college/jjlh3bj7xn2r8fxruoy26s9hbkmq2oevlf.png)
current year dividends dividends x (1 + rgowth) = next year dividends
$2 * ( 1 + 0.05 ) = 2.10
then:
rate = 0.09
growth = 0.05
2.10/(0.09-0.05) = 52.5
